WebModern education was introduced under the auspices of Ottoman Pasha Muhammad Ali who reigned 1805–1848. He started a dual system of education at the time: one serving the message attending traditional schools ( Mansourya) and another called Madrasa (Arabic word for school) for the elite civil servants. The history of the ancient Egyptian education system had its roots at the beginning of the Egyptian Kingdom in 3000 BC. Ancient Egyptian education was a system which was implemented to educate younger children in various subjects and topics.
